To investigate the association between CAPN10 rs3792269 and SLC47A2 rs12943590 gene polymorphisms and the efficacy of metformin in type 2 diabetes mellitus (T2DM) patients receiving metformin monotherapy in Xinjiang, providing references for individualized drug therapy in local patients.
A total of 450 T2DM patients who had been regularly taking metformin monotherapy for ≥3 months from July 2024 to July 2025 in a tertiary hospital in Xinjiang were selected. Clinical data were collected and target locus genotypes were detected. Using glycated hemoglobin (HbA1c%) as the efficacy indicator, patients were divided into wild-type homozygous and mutant genotype groups. Propensity score matching (PSM) was employed to analyze the association between gene polymorphisms and efficacy, followed by post hoc power analysis.
The PSM analysis revealed that the CAPN10 rs3792269 A>G variant was an independent protective factor for good glycemic control (PSM-adjusted OR=0.478, 95%CI 0.266-0.862, P<0.05). In contrast, the SLC47A2 rs12943590 polymorphism showed no significant association with treatment efficacy. For the CAPN10 rs3792269 locus, the absolute difference in glycemic control rates between the two groups was 17.3%, with OR=2.10 and statistical power of approximately 90%. For the SLC47A2 rs12943590 locus, the absolute difference was 2.5%, with OR=0.91 and statistical power of only 7%.
This study clarifies that the CAPN10 rs3792269 A>G variant is significantly associated with improved efficacy of metformin in the Xinjiang population of China, while the SLC47A2 rs12943590 locus shows no association in this sample. The influence of genetic factors on metformin efficacy exhibits population heterogeneity. The sample size in this study provids sufficient power for detecting moderate to large effects, which may serve as a reference for individualized medication and blood glucose management in local patients.
